Default Back to where we were...

I have read alot about the game "not being playable" until the patch was released, but in my case it has turned out to be the other way around. I have been enjoying the game (certainly with some flaws that could be fixed) until I decided to download and install the gorgeous 8.0.1 patch.

The scenario. Real Madrid. Tuesday 13th November 2007. Twelve league matches played (9-1-2 and 1st in the table). Let me point out that my assistant manager warned me at the beginning of the season to sign one or two players for the midfield just in case we had to replace any injured players in that position (I thought Diarra, Gago, Guti, Baptista... plus players from the B team, good enough).

And now the facts: Gago, injured during match in game one, three months. Diarra, injured during match in game three, one month. Baptista, injured playing for Brazil, four months. Guti, injured during match 6, 3 weeks. Diarra, recovers from injury, condition 97%, plays from the beginning in the forthcoming match and doesn't even make it to the halftime, another month. Robben, Higuain and Raul partially injured during a match, Raul gets three weeks. At one point, Real Madrid has 6 injured players that play similar positions (Diarra, Gago, Guti, Baptista, Raul and Higuain). As I started to see "greyed-out" players starting to fill up my squad, I decided to bring players from my B team (i.e. reserve squad) to cover up for those injured and to my surprise I learn that they cannot play because they are not registered in any of my squads... guess how many players have been registered in my B and C teams... that's right, none. Not that I forgot (because if I did the game won't let me continue without picking the minimum 16 players required), but they have been automatically unregistered when the registration window closed in September 1st.

Now this is what I call a challenge. I wonder if moaners will define this as unplayable.


Even though, best game around.
